The rebel long hair culture that galvanised around Chants R&B in Christchurch, and further south around The Unknown Blues was one of the most distinctive Kiwi youth sub-cultures to emerge in the 1960s. Grace Slick and Paul Kantner had begun a relationship during 1970 and on January 25, 1971 their daughter China Wing Kantner was born.
